[5.3 x 3 x 0.4"] Had 2 ambient mics mounted high in a church. They were only being used for recording - and they were picking up an AM radio station with crystal clarity (770 AM - News Talk Radio 77 to be exact). Only the church didn't want the radio station in the recording ... I installed 1 at each microphone and the radio station went away. They worked like a charm. I tried installing them downstairs at the sound system console - they did not work. I tried installing 2 in series at the console - that didn't work either. You have to install them at the microphone location (usually up high where the radio station is being picked up) - but they work really well. I recommend them highly.
